Não é possível acessar a rede na linha de comando no Ubuntu 10.04

2

Estou com um problema que não consigo diagnosticar. Não consigo acessar fora da rede local a partir da linha de comando. Estranhamente, o ftp funciona a partir da linha de comando. Mas ping, links, traceroute, wget ou outros utilitários são incapazes de se conectar. A rede funciona bem em navegadores gráficos como o firefox. Temos um proxy de rede no local de trabalho que eu defini usando variáveis de ambiente http_proxy e assim por diante. Alguma idéia de como eu poderia diagnosticar isso?

Obrigado.

    
por Farhat 31.03.2011 / 09:03

3 respostas

3

Parece-me que existe um firewall que bloqueia o acesso ao mundo exterior e o servidor proxy processa o acesso necessário ao FTP e à Web.

    
por 31.03.2011 / 14:00
0

Se o seu proxy não está bloqueando o outro acesso que você precisa, você pode ter que configurar o proxy para todos os aplicativos / serviços, não apenas para ftp e navegadores. Por exemplo, para o apt você precisa fazer:

nano /etc/apt/apt.conf

Acquire::http::Proxy "http://proxy_hostname_or_ip:port/";

ou para acesso autenticado:

Acquire::http::Proxy "http://user:passwd@proxy_hostname_or_ip:port/";

Você provavelmente tem uma maneira de configurar o proxy para tudo em seu menu de configuração ou sistema.

    
por 31.03.2011 / 19:01
0

É possível que o DNS não esteja configurado corretamente. Você não nos deu exemplos de mensagens de erro de ping, traceroute, etc ou o valor da variável de ambiente "http_proxy". Se "http_proxy" apenas contém um endereço IP, e você está fazendo "ping some_fqdn", então é inteiramente possível que o /etc/resolv.conf não tenha o conteúdo correto, ou que o /etc/nsswitch.conf isn correto.

    
por 31.03.2011 / 20:13